Output 106b51a7bb982cfdbe49137d6cd63e0ae4bde0d93452e428d19e673567bde6ad:0

value
103347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76357f6e5c08d95b3006ba0da493929ee12ba068 OP_EQUAL
address
3CU3kGeE43Qi4wMUuRzUt9vBxjnByY2tPy
transaction
106b51a7bb982cfdbe49137d6cd63e0ae4bde0d93452e428d19e673567bde6ad
confirmations
317950
spent
true